Output a80566e13a52543480a1990cf6d570783cca9b57d30fcfcd77d2d59f0f04916e:0

value
5411
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1140e5d9504a7c4a73c47eedf898d36f438dca3a OP_EQUALVERIFY OP_CHECKSIG
address
12aEESfstN5ojrqKyWcBttnAF1YrHK8RRF
transaction
a80566e13a52543480a1990cf6d570783cca9b57d30fcfcd77d2d59f0f04916e
confirmations
255914
spent
true